Mumbai: Bharat Petroleum Corporation Limited (BPCL) has reported a standalone net loss of ₹3,962.13 crore for the first quarter of financial year 2026-27 (Q1 FY27), compared with a profit of ₹6,123.93 crore in the same quarter of the previous year.
Despite a strong increase in revenue, BPCL’s profitability was impacted by lower marketing margins on petroleum products, which were partly offset by improved refining margins.
The company’s revenue from operations increased 23.1% year-on-year to ₹1,59,479.28 crore in Q1 FY27, compared with ₹1,29,577.89 crore in Q1 FY26.
BPCL Q1 FY27 Financial Performance Highlights
Key standalone financial highlights:
- Net Loss: ₹3,962.13 crore, compared with a profit of ₹6,123.93 crore in Q1 FY26
- Revenue from Operations: ₹1,59,479.28 crore, up 23.1% from ₹1,29,577.89 crore in the previous year
- Total Income: ₹1,60,732.72 crore, up 23.3% from ₹1,30,326.60 crore
- Profit Before Tax: Loss of ₹5,305.18 crore, compared with profit of ₹8,156.50 crore in Q1 FY26
- Basic Earnings Per Share (EPS): ₹(9.27), compared with ₹14.33 in Q1 FY26
The company’s total expenses increased significantly during the quarter, affecting overall profitability.

BPCL Operational Performance in Q1 FY27
BPCL maintained steady operational performance during the April-June quarter.
Key operational updates:
- Refinery Throughput: 10.15 MMT compared with 10.42 MMT in Q1 FY26
- Domestic Market Sales: 13.62 MMT compared with 13.58 MMT in the previous year
- Export Sales: 0.51 MMT compared with 0.45 MMT in Q1 FY26
- Total Market Sales: 14.13 MMT during the quarter
- Domestic Sales Growth: 0.29% compared with 3.19% in Q1 FY26
Marketing Margin Pressure Impacts BPCL Profitability
BPCL said the decline in quarterly earnings was mainly due to suppressed marketing margins on petroleum products.
The impact was partially reduced by higher refining margins, but volatility in the oil marketing sector affected the company’s financial performance.
The company’s EBITDA also moved into negative territory during the quarter, reflecting pressure on operating margins.
Consolidated Results: BPCL Reports ₹1,872 Crore Loss
On a consolidated basis, BPCL reported a net loss of ₹1,872.70 crore in Q1 FY27, compared with a profit of ₹6,839.02 crore during the same period last year.
Key consolidated highlights:
- Revenue from Operations: ₹1,59,527.05 crore, compared with ₹1,29,614.69 crore in Q1 FY26
- Net Loss: ₹1,872.70 crore against profit of ₹6,839.02 crore
- Basic EPS: ₹(4.38), compared with ₹16.01 in Q1 FY26
The consolidated results included an exceptional income of ₹1,884.56 crore following the reclassification of Foreign Currency Translation Reserve (FCTR) gain into profit and loss after the conversion of IBV Brasil Petroleo Limitada into a subsidiary.
Segment Performance Overview
BPCL’s consolidated segment performance during Q1 FY27:
- Downstream Petroleum Segment
- Revenue: ₹1,59,479.28 crore
- Segment Result: Loss of ₹5,919.53 crore
- E&P Hydrocarbons Segment
- Revenue: ₹47.77 crore
- Segment Result: Profit of ₹2,084.10 crore
The downstream petroleum business faced margin pressure, while the exploration and production segment supported earnings.
LPG Buffer and Government Compensation Update
BPCL reported a cumulative net negative LPG buffer of ₹15,803.74 crore as of June 30, 2026.
During the quarter, the company recognised ₹1,898.49 crore as government compensation towards LPG under-recoveries.
BPCL Board Meeting and Regulatory Disclosures
The BPCL Board meeting was held on July 22, 2026, starting at 10:30 AM and concluding at 2:30 PM.
The company’s auditors highlighted non-compliance related to board composition requirements.
Important disclosures include:
- BPCL did not have the required number of Independent Directors during the quarter.
- The company was not compliant with SEBI regulations regarding mandatory board committees.
- The Audit Committee could not be constituted due to the non-availability of Independent Directors.
- The company did not have a woman director on its Board during the period.
